NEW YORK, July 10, 2019 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Brandemix, an award-winning branding and marketing agency with a strong niche in employer branding and digital recruitment, is delighted to once again partner with the United States Tennis Association (USTA) to promote the ninth annual US Open Job Fair. The events will be held at the USTA Billie Jean King National Tennis Center in Flushing, Queens, on Tuesday, July 9 and Wednesday, July 10.
The US Open Job Fair is open to candidates from all over the greater New York City and the tristate area. Held at the US Open Club located inside Arthur Ashe Stadium, both days are an opportunity for job-seekers to learn more about the variety of employment opportunities available at this year's renowned tennis event.
To deliver an exceptional candidate experience and attract the highest-quality candidates for these coveted positions, Brandemix is promoting the recruitment job fair through print and digital media as well as social outreach and an interactive registration website, usopentennisjobs.com. The site highlights opportunities to work directly for the US Open and its many vendors who are looking for event staff, maintenance workers, grounds crew and security personnel, to name a few. Job seekers will have the opportunity to apply for positions on the spot.

The USTA is the national governing body for the sport of tennis in the U.S. and the leader in promoting and developing the growth of tennis at every level -- from local communities to the highest level of the professional game. A not-for-profit organization with more than 655,000 members, it invests 100% of its proceeds in growing the game. It owns and operates the US Open, one of the highest-attended annual sporting events in the world, and launched the US Open Series, linking seven summer WTA and ATP World Tour tournaments to the US Open. In addition, it owns approximately 90 Pro Circuit events throughout the U.S. and selects the teams for the Davis Cup, Fed Cup, Olympic and Paralympic Games. The USTA's philanthropic entity, the USTA Foundation, provides grants and scholarships in addition to supporting tennis and education programs nationwide to benefit under-resourced youth through the National Junior Tennis & Learning (NJTL) network.
